Farnborough International Air Show 14-18 July 2008
Farnborough Airfield, Farnborough
The internationally recognised event, the Farnborough International Airshow, Farnborough Airfield, Farnborough is an exceptional exhibit distinguished for it's aerospace equipment and technology, a fun filled day out for all the family.
The Farnborough International Airshow will be celebrating its 60th year in 2008. Held at the Farnborough Aerodrome, which has long standing aviation links, it offers electrifying daily flying displays which showcase some of the most advanced aircraft from the military and commercial sectors.
The Farnborough International Air Show plays host to an astonishing 4 ½ hour flying display will leave you breathless. Whilst on land there is plenty to see and do with a variety of historic to modern and civil to military aircraft. With a static display, 5 exhibition halls, seminars and many family rides and attractions, the Farnborough International Air Show promises to be a day like no other.
The audience is assured to be captivated by the infamous Red Arrows performing their exciting stunts over the Farnborough Airfield as well as being able to experience the static display which runs parallel with the exhibition where guests can be enthralled by an in-depth view of the aircraft.
Quirky facts
2004 statistics:
1,360 exhibitors from 32 countries
133,000 trade visitors
110,000 public visitors
113 aircraft in static and flying displays
Show ground area covered 155,000 sq. m of space
History
Farnborough Airfield saw service during both World Wars and the town is possibly the most historic site in the country for aviation.
The Farnborough International Air Show takes place bi-annually, proving to be one of largest shows of its kind across the world.
